Most homeowners start their renovation journey thinking about one room at a time. It seems logical: the kitchen looks dated, so you renovate the kitchen. A few years later, you tackle the laundry, then a built-in wardrobe, and finally a study nook.
However, piecemeal renovations often leave behind “dead space”—awkward corners, wasted wall margins, and unutilized ceiling height. Off-the-shelf or modular store furniture is built to standard factory widths, not your actual wall measurements. This leads to gap fillers, dust traps, mismatched finishes, and storage that never quite keeps up with family growth.
In suburbs like Bennettswood, Burwood, Camberwell, and Box Hill, classic family homes feature charming mid-century or period architecture. But their original floor plans were never designed for modern family living. They feature compartmentalised rooms, minimal built-in storage, no dedicated hybrid work space, and entryways where school bags and shoes quickly accumulate. Whole-home custom cabinetry solves these layout challenges in one cohesive, high-value project.

Room-by-Room Guide to Whole-Home Cabinetry
1. The Family Kitchen: High-Functionality Hub
-
Multi-functional island benches with built-in homework stations and breakfast bar seating.
-
Hidden appliance cupboards (“appliance garages”) with internal power points to keep benchtops clutter-free.
-
Child-safe soft-close drawers and sleek finger-pull handles that prevent snagging.
